There is no stop on the needle. What I did is set mine with the sender wire grounded so that it would read empty. It would work the other way, also. With the sender wire grounded I set the needle so that it was just below the empty mark. It is just a matter of pulling the needle and reinstalling it where you want it to read. Of course you will want to recheck it after you are done.
